Tonight's KROQ show to stream live

5 May 2012 5:45 pm

Watch the band's performance at the Weenie Roast, wherever you are

news_line.png

 

Good evening. Tonight in Irvine, California, Coldplay are headlining the 20th Annual KROQ Weenie Roast y Fiesta at the Verizon Wireless Amphitheater in Irvine, California. The show will stream live worldwide on KROQ's website - click here to watch it. Coldplay are due on at around 9.35pm local time (which, for early risers on the other side of the Atlantic, is 5.35am in the UK).
